Match Commentary
- 45': Goal! Queens Park Rangers 0, Bristol City 1. Chris Martin (Bristol City) right footed shot from the right side of the six yard box to the top left corner. Assisted by Andreas Weimann following a fast break.
- 45': Substitution, Bristol City. Jay Dasilva replaces Nathan Baker.
- 45': Second Half begins Queens Park Rangers 0, Bristol City 1.
- 51': Andre Gray (Queens Park Rangers) is shown the yellow card.
- 53': Tyreeq Bakinson (Bristol City)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 54': Goal! Queens Park Rangers 1, Bristol City 1. Sam McCallum (Queens Park Rangers) right footed shot from the centre of the box to the bottom left corner.
- 62': Substitution, Bristol City. Nahki Wells replaces Chris Martin.
- 64': Substitution, Queens Park Rangers. Charlie Austin replaces Andre Gray.
- 65': Substitution, Queens Park Rangers. Albert Adomah replaces Moses Odubajo.
- 71': Substitution, Bristol City. Antoine Semenyo replaces Cameron Pring.
- 79': Yoann Barbet (Queens Park Rangers)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 80': Substitution, Queens Park Rangers. Dominic Ball replaces Lyndon Dykes.
- 85': Dominic Ball (Queens Park Rangers)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 89': Stefan Johansen (Queens Park Rangers) is shown the yellow card.
- 90'+3': Goal! Queens Park Rangers 1, Bristol City 2. Nahki Wells (Bristol City) right footed shot from the right side of the box to the bottom left corner. Assisted by Andreas Weimann following a fast break.
